summarylogtreecommitdiffstats
path: root/Xsession
diff options
context:
space:
mode:
authorCyrIng2015-12-09 01:02:42 +0100
committerCyrIng2015-12-09 01:02:42 +0100
commitbcdc029d98d2bb7801824488d9c4b49cdd9aaf66 (patch)
tree4878f6e2115cba218e2440cf2ed8cda697a571a1 /Xsession
parent7b2d9a6844db2e140c17ce9cc1d6103e7a3cf508 (diff)
downloadaur-bcdc029d98d2bb7801824488d9c4b49cdd9aaf66.tar.gz
Twm for XFreq
Diffstat (limited to 'Xsession')
-rwxr-xr-xXsession9
1 files changed, 5 insertions, 4 deletions
diff --git a/Xsession b/Xsession
index c1c609444061..ff555f98237e 100755
--- a/Xsession
+++ b/Xsession
@@ -6,11 +6,8 @@ case $# in
0)
session_argument="userhome"
;;
-1)
- session_argument=$1
-;;
*)
- session_argument="failsafe"
+ session_argument=$*
;;
esac
@@ -58,6 +55,10 @@ failsafe)
exec /usr/bin/xterm -name login
;;
*)
+ resources=$HOME/.Xresources
+ if [ -r "$resources" ]; then
+ /usr/bin/xrdb -load "$resources"
+ fi
exec /bin/sh -ls -c "$session_argument"
;;
esac